Greetings everyone.  I was semi-active on this list several (like 10) years
ago.  I have a 1959 Bugeye with a 1275 engine that had up until last month
been sitting dormant in my basement garage.  I have the car back on the
road and running fairly well, but I am dealing with an idle issue.

The card starts fine and will idle fine after it warms up; however, when
coming to a stop, the idle drops to a point where the engine will stall if
I don't give it a little gas.  After it catches back up, the car will go
back to idling fine.  Right now I have the idle set at about 1,000 rpms.

The plugs on the car look good, so I think the mixture is fine.  I have
played with the timing a little as well.  Any suggestions as to where else
to look?
